Some of the symptoms of failing brakes, which you need to look out for, are mentioned below –

1. Shaking or vibrating steering wheel

If the steering wheel starts vibrating while braking, then there is likely some problem with the brake rotors. Usually, with prolonged use, the rotors become uneven. Even the most minute variation can cause issues mentioned earlier.

2. Soft brake pedal

When you feel that the brake pedal depresses without any effort and is soft, its time you had a professional take a look at your car brakes.

Usually, the primary problem in such case may be the master cylinder. It contains the brake fluid, which acts as hydraulics to deliver the feedback to the brakes. It the master cylinder leaks, your car brakes will lose its bite and lead to a soft brake pedal.

3. Unusual noises when you brake

If there is grinding, squealing, or squeaking noises emanating when you brake, then it’s probably some issue with the brake shoes. Worn out brake pads will grind against the rotor and produce unusual sounds. Driving in such conditions will further cause more damage to the rotor.

4. Vehicle pulls to one side of the road

Although this can be caused by several issues, faulty brakes are usually the most common cause. When one brake calliper applies more pressure than the other, your car will start drifting whenever you apply brakes.
